Bench dedicated on grounds of Falls on Colorado Museum

Marble Falls Noon Rotary Club members joined the Falls on the Colorado Museum board, community leaders and residents May 29 to dedicate a bench built, designed and donated by the group and set up adjacent to a monarch butterfly way station in front of the museum, 2001 Broadway St. in Marble Falls. Attending the ceremony were Rotarians Jim Gallagher (standing, left), community service coordinator; Bruce Jackson, bench designer; Bill Edwards, project manager; and Larry Sherwood, president; museum board members Fran McSpadden (sitting), chairwoman; Caryl Calsyn; Sharon Spencer; Ely Banuet-Rodriguez; and Billy Becker (back row, standing); Rotarian Johnny Salem; and museum board members Jane Knapik and Darlene Oostermery.
